Default S90 What`s this dash icon?

Can anyone tell me what this icon is next to the lights, stright up from the arrow.
I suspect it may be something to do with lane keeping assist but can`t find the definitive answer in the manual.

Presumably you mean the couple of Grey square things? If so, if you look carefully then it should be slightly animated (I think from memory the light grey highlight on it circles round). If so, then this basically tells you that the Intellisense safety systems are operational. If something isn't working properly, or the car wants to alert you to anything, then it appears here....
